HECTOR – Two barns were destroyed and 1,200 pigs were killed in a fire Tuesday night in Renville County.

The incident was reported at 10 p.m. at a farm owned by Ten Brook Pork, LLP, located about seven miles north of Hector in Brookfield Township.

By the time fire departments from Hector, Buffalo Lake and Cosmos arrived, one barn was fully engulfed in flames and had partially collapsed and another barn had significant interior damage.

Both structures are considered total losses, according to a press release from the Renville County Sheriff’s Office.

It’s estimated that 500 sows and 700 multi-aged hogs died in the fire.

Fire crews were able to protect other adjacent and connected barns.

The cause and origin of the fire is still being investigated, but foul play is not suspected.

The Renville County Sheriff’s Office and Buffalo Lake Police Department also responded and assisted at the scene.
